The Manufacturing Process of Aluminum Pool Cues

The creation of an aluminum pool cue involves a precise and technological approach to ensure quality performance. Here are the key steps in the manufacturing process:

  1. Material Selection: High-grade aluminum is selected for its lightweight and durable properties.
  2. Machining: The aluminum is machined to achieve desired dimensions and weight. This process ensures consistency across all cues.
  3. Finishing: Various finishes are applied to enhance aesthetics and performance, including anodizing for protection against wear.
  4. Quality Control: Each cue undergoes rigorous testing to ensure it meets performance standards before it is sent out to customers.

Advantages of Using Aluminum Pool Cues

Choosing an aluminum pool cue comes with several benefits that can enhance your gameplay:

  • Durability: Aluminum cues are resistant to warping and cracking, which are common issues with wooden cues.
  • Weight Options: Aluminum cues can be manufactured in varying weights, allowing players to choose a cue that suits their playing style.
  • Consistency: The manufacturing precision of aluminum cues provides uniform performance, which is crucial for competitive play.
  • Cost-Effective: Aluminum cues often provide a good value compared to high-end wooden cues, making them accessible to both amateur and professional players.
  • Stylish Designs: Many aluminum cues come in trendy designs and colors, allowing players to express their personal style.

How to Choose the Right Aluminum Pool Cue

Selecting the right aluminum pool cue can make a significant difference in your game. Here are some factors to consider:

1. Weight

The weight of a pool cue can greatly affect your shot. Generally, cues weigh between 16 to 21 ounces. Heavier cues provide more power, while lighter cues offer better control. Try different weights to find what feels best for you.

2. Length

Standard cue lengths range from 57 to 59 inches. Taller players may prefer longer cues, while shorter players might benefit from a shorter cue for better handling.

3. Tip Type

The tip of the cue is crucial for control and accuracy. Aluminum cues typically allow for interchangeable tips. Experiment with different tip hardness to see what complements your playing style.

4. Grip Style

How you grip the cue can influence your stroke. Look for cues that offer various grip styles, and choose one that feels natural and comfortable in your hand.

Maintaining Your Aluminum Pool Cue

To ensure your aluminum pool cue remains in top condition, follow these maintenance tips:

  • Regular Cleaning: Wipe down the cue with a damp cloth after each use to remove chalk dust and grease.
  • Avoid Harsh Chemicals: Use mild soapy water for cleaning. Avoid abrasive cleaners that can damage the finish.

FAQs About Aluminum Pool Cues

1. Are aluminum pool cues better than wooden ones?

While it depends on personal preference, aluminum cues offer advantages like durability and weight consistency that can enhance performance for many players.

2. How much do aluminum pool cues typically cost?

The price of aluminum pool cues varies widely based on brand and design but generally ranges from $50 to $300.

3. Can I use an aluminum pool cue for all types of cue sports?

Yes, aluminum pool cues can be used for various cue sports including pool, snooker, and billiards, although specific designs may perform better in certain games.
